Tendinitis in Runners: Common Causes and Prevention Strategies

Tendinitis is a common injury among runners that can hinder performance and be incredibly painful. It typically occurs due to repetitive strain on tendons, often resulting in localized pain around joints, where tendons attach muscles to bones. Runners are particularly susceptible due to the repetitive nature of their activity, which can exacerbate existing weaknesses or tightness in muscles and joints. Understanding the identification of tendinitis is crucial for any runner. Early recognition allows for timely intervention, thus preventing further damage. Symptoms usually include persistent pain, tenderness, and swelling, often worsening during and after physical activities. Effective treatment often blends rest, icing, and stretching, but prevention is equally important. Incorporating a proper warm-up routine and ensuring adequate recovery between runs significantly helps reduce the risk of developing tendinitis. Runners should also consider cross-training practices, such as swimming or cycling, to minimize the stress on affected tendons while maintaining their fitness levels. Over time, gradually increasing mileage and avoiding sudden changes in terrain can also help keep tendinitis at bay. Simple preventive measures can make a significant difference in maintaining a healthy running routine and avoiding future injuries.

Common Causes of Tendinitis in Runners

Several factors contribute to the development of tendinitis in runners, and recognizing these causes is essential for prevention. One leading cause is improper footwear, as wearing shoes that lack adequate support can strain tendons, especially during long runs. Additionally, running on uneven surfaces or frequently shifting between different terrains poses a risk of overuse injuries. Poor running form, often related to muscle imbalances, can lead to excessive tension on certain tendons during each stride. Specific muscle groups may weaken over time, contributing to this imbalance and physiological changes. Another common factor is inadequate warm-ups before running, leading to tight muscles and tendons that are unprepared for the forthcoming physical activity. Sudden increases in training intensity or volume can overload tendons, making them susceptible to inflammation. Furthermore, ignoring signs of fatigue can exacerbate existing problems, ultimately leading to chronic tendinitis. To avoid such scenarios, runners should monitor their training patterns and listen to their bodies. Flexibility and strength training targeting key muscle groups can also foster the overall resilience needed to withstand the demands of running, thus minimizing injury risks.

Strengthening Muscles to Prevent Tendinitis

Building strength in key muscle groups can drastically decrease the probability of developing tendinitis among runners. Exercises targeting the hip flexors, quadriceps, hamstrings, and calves are particularly essential, as these muscles play crucial roles during running. To effectively enhance strength, runners should incorporate various strength training routines into their overall workout regimen. Weightlifting exercises focusing on lower body strength and core stability can bolster the body’s foundation, which contributes to better running form. Bodyweight exercises, such as lunges, squats, and calf raises, can also strategically improve muscle strength. Additionally, plyometric workouts designed to enhance explosive strength can be beneficial. Runners should emphasize proper form during exercises to ensure targeted muscles receive comprehensive benefits without risking injury. Gradually increasing weights or resistance while focusing on form ensures progress without overwhelming overworked tendons. Additionally, incorporating balance exercises can foster proprioception and stability, thereby further enhancing muscle performance. Ultimately, the preventative benefits of strong muscles help runners maintain a higher level of performance while significantly reducing their risk of developing painful tendinitis during training.

Stretching exercises play a vital role in preventing tendinitis in runners, as they promote flexibility and range of motion in muscles and joints. Incorporating a blend of dynamic stretching before runs and static stretching afterward can significantly impact overall performance and recovery. Many runners often overlook the importance of flexibility, leading to tighter muscles prone to injury. Focusing on major muscle groups, such as hamstrings, quadriceps, glutes, and calves, can greatly improve elasticity and enhance overall physical function. Moreover, yoga can serve as an effective way to increase flexibility while also promoting mindfulness and body awareness. If runners prioritize their stretching routines, they can effectively soften muscle tension and improve their biomechanics. Again, key focus areas should be targeted during warm-ups, particularly in areas that often bear the most stress during running. Gentle stretches can easily fit into pre-run rituals. The effects of stretching also extend beyond physical benefits, offering mental relaxation that can improve focus and performance during races. Therefore, a well-rounded approach integrating stretching practices into the running routine minimizes the risk of overuse injuries like tendinitis.

When to Seek Medical Attention for Tendinitis

While taking swift measures for tendinitis treatment can alleviate pain, knowing when to seek medical attention is equally important. Gradual onset of pain and discomfort coupled with swelling are initial signs that could indicate tendinitis. If these symptoms persist beyond a couple of weeks, it is essential to consult a healthcare professional. Runners should not ignore persistent pain but seek assistance before aggravating the situation. If the pain worsens during regular training sessions, further evaluation may be necessary. Additionally, difficulty in performing everyday activities or engaging in basic movements can point to the need for medical attention. Healthcare providers may prescribe various treatment options ranging from physical therapy to medication. Imaging tests may also be warranted to assess potential damage or inflammation extent. Ultimately, prioritizing the recovery process is crucial for avoiding chronic conditions. Runners should remain in tune with their bodies, actively addressing any signs of discomfort, and understanding their thresholds for pain. By seeking appropriate treatment in a timely manner, they can maintain their training regimens and minimize downtime due to injuries.
